Plasmolen is a small town in the north of Limburg, surrounded by beautiful and diverse surroundings. It is situated on the banks of the Meuse. The village is surrounded by beautiful natural areas, including the German Reichswald, De Sint Jansberg and the Mookerheide. The village has a rich history and a Roman past that can still be seen in the landscape and some archaeological finds. This makes Plasmolen a popular destination for walkers, cyclists and nature lovers.

In the centre of the village you will find several cosy restaurants and cafés where you can have a bite to eat and a drink. For the necessary relaxation, you can visit the bowling alley, the Escape Room or the mini golf course. For hot days of the year, there are beaches at Mookerplas where you can sunbathe and swim. There is also a marina and boat hire, so you can discover Mookerplas and its surroundings from the water.

The village is also not far from the historic city of Nijmegen, where you can enjoy the vibrant city life. Plasmolen is a beautiful and versatile destination where you can enjoy nature, culture and recreation.
